The Mole
The purpose of this unit is for students to be introduced to the concept of Avagadro's number, the Mole. Any misconceptions about the definition of a Mole, i.e. Avagadro's number vs. the furry little rodent, will be cleared up on day one of the unit. Students will learn how this number is related to the substances on the periodic table as well as how to calculate the mass of a mole of any substance. They will discover that Avagadro's number is particularly useful when applied to chemical formulas and linear conversions. Students will also be exposed to the concept of percent composition of compounds and learn how to calculate empirical and molecular formulas. They will also apply their knowledge periodically throughout the unit by performing a two part laboratory excersise designed to reinforce the ideas of mole-mass relationships and percent composition.
